CSS3媒体选择器是一种强大的工具,可以根据设备的媒体类型和特性来应用不同的样式和布局。这为开发人员提供了更大的灵活性,以确保网站在各种设备上都能够提供最佳的用户体验。
媒体选择器允许我们根据设备的媒体类型选择应用不同的样式。例如,我们可以使用@media规则来定义在不同屏幕尺寸下应用的样式。这使得网站在不同的设备上都能够呈现出最佳的布局和设计。
媒体选择器还可以根据设备的特性选择应用不同的样式。例如,我们可以使用@media规则来检测设备是否支持触摸事件,并相应地调整样式。这使得网站在触摸设备上能够提供更好的用户体验。
媒体选择器还可以根据设备的媒体功能选择应用不同的样式。例如,我们可以使用@media规则来检测设备是否支持打印,并相应地调整样式。这使得网站在打印时能够提供更好的打印布局和格式。
媒体选择器还可以根据设备的媒体方向选择应用不同的样式。例如,我们可以使用@media规则来检测设备是否处于横向或纵向方向,并相应地调整样式。这使得网站能够根据设备的方向提供不同的布局和设计。
媒体选择器还可以根据设备的媒体分辨率选择应用不同的样式。例如,我们可以使用@media规则来检测设备的分辨率,并相应地调整样式。这使得网站能够根据设备的分辨率提供更高的图像质量和更好的显示效果。
总的来说,CSS3媒体选择器为开发人员提供了更多的控制权,以确保网站在不同的设备上都能够提供最佳的用户体验。通过根据设备的媒体类型、特性、功能、方向和分辨率选择应用不同的样式,我们可以为用户提供更好的布局、设计、交互和显示效果。这使得网站能够适应不同的设备,从而提高用户满意度和网站的可用性。